我对python中的以下整数数学感到困惑:
-7/3 = -3自从(-3)*3 = -9 < -7.我明白.
-7/3 = -3
(-3)*3 = -9 < -7
7/-3 = -3我不明白这是如何定义的.(-3)*(-3) = 9 > 7.在我看来,它应该是-2,因为(-3)*(-2) = 6 < 7.
7/-3 = -3
(-3)*(-3) = 9 > 7
(-3)*(-2) = 6 < 7
这是如何运作的?
python math integer integer-division
integer ×1
integer-division ×1
math ×1
python ×1